Oracle Database 12cR2 DBA Performance Tuning & Management

Optimise your database performance with confidence

In just five focused days, you’ll explore the tools and techniques Oracle DBAs use to tackle performance issues in depth. From tuning tricky SQL queries to managing memory and I/O, this course helps you work faster, smarter and with more confidence, whatever version of Oracle you’re using. 

Learning objectives
  • Spot and fix performance bottlenecks 
  • Improve SQL execution with tuning tools 
  • Manage memory and disk usage effectively 
  • Use SQL Trace, Explain Plan and Autotrace 
  • Understand and apply index strategies 
  • Monitor database health with AWR and ADDM 
  • Use Oracle’s built-in tuning advisors 
  • Tune joins, views and complex queries 

What you’ll learn

This proactive course breaks down the key technical elements into practical sessions, so you can explore all learning processes in detail to build deeper understanding and technical capabilities. You’ll have the opportunity to investigate real examples, spot common performance problems and fix these with tools Oracle DBAs use every day to keep systems fast and reliable. 

SQL tuning tools

Get practical experience with key Oracle SQL tuning tools like Explain Plan, SQL Trace, and Autotrace. These tools help you see how queries are executed, where they’re slowing down, and what to improve. You’ll also explore SQL Developer’s built-in tuning features, making it easier to diagnose poor performance in real time. Whether you’re working with Oracle 12cR2, 18c or 19c, this course shows you how to fine-tune your SQL for better database efficiency and faster results. 

Memory and I/O performance

Learn how to optimise Oracle database memory and disk usage for better speed and stability. You’ll tune the Shared Pool, PGA and Buffer Cache, and configure automatic memory management to get the most out of available resources. We’ll also cover techniques to reduce I/O contention and improve response times. This hands-on training will help you understand what’s happening in terms of database performance and give you the knowledge to apply best practices to keep your Oracle DBMS running efficiently, no matter what the circumstances.  

Using AWR, ADDM and advisors

Oracle provides powerful tools to monitor and manage performance, and this course covers how to use them effectively. You’ll work with Automatic Workload Repository (AWR) reports, Active Session History (ASH) and the Automatic Database Diagnostic Monitor (ADDM) to identify bottlenecks. You’ll also get the opportunity to become familiar with SQL Tuning Advisor and SQL Access Advisor to troubleshoot problems before they escalate. These tools are key for Oracle DBAs who want to stay ahead of performance issues and improve reliability. 

What’s included
  • Five days of hands-on, instructor-led training 
  • Coverage of Oracle 12cR2, 18c and 19c 
  • Practical labs using real-world scenarios 
  • Oracle SQL tuning and diagnostics tools 
  • Access to experienced Oracle-certified trainers 
  • Digital course materials for ongoing use 
  • Certificate of attendance 
  • Post-course support options 
  • Flexible virtual or on-site delivery 

Key facts

Ideal for

DBAs and support engineers who manage Oracle databases and want to get better at performance tuning, troubleshooting and optimisation. 

Prerequisites

You should already be confident with Oracle SQL and database administration tasks. Ideally, you’ve completed our Oracle SQL and Oracle 12cR2 Administration courses or have equivalent experience. 

Learning experience

Our experienced trainers and interactive labs create a focused, practical environment – so you can put theory into practice from day one. (Do not change this copy) 

FAQs

This Oracle DBA training course focuses on performance tuning for versions 12cR2, 18c and 19c. You’ll build up real-world skills using tools like AWR, ADDM and SQL Tuning Advisor that you can apply in current or future work projects.  

How will I learn to tune SQL queries on this course?

We’ll guide you through using tools like Explain Plan, SQL Trace, and Autotrace to identify sluggish or inefficient SQL. You’ll get hands-on practice spotting problem statements, understanding how the Oracle optimiser works, and applying tuning techniques that improve performance. This course is filled with examples you’ll likely come across in a real DBA environment. 

What kind of performance issues will I learn to fix?

You’ll cover a wide range, from inefficient SQL and joins to memory bottlenecks and I/O contention. We also look at stats management, index usage, and tools like AWR and ADDM to help you pinpoint and resolve deeper issues. It’s practical, relevant and designed to make you faster at diagnosing and fixing problems. 

Can the course focus on the Oracle version my team uses?

Yes, especially if you book it as a closed course. While we cover 12cR2, 18c and 19c, we can tailor the hands-on examples to match the version you’re using day to day, so everything feels more relevant and your team gets the most out of the training. 

Why study with StayAhead
96% customer satisfaction

We combine experience and passion to deliver training that meets the highest standards

30+ years’ experience

Industry-leading specialists delivering high-impact IT training  

Experiential instructor-led training

Courses are delivered by experienced instructors using hands-on, practical live labs 

We're here to help
Talk to our training specialists

Not sure which course meets your needs? Our expert advisors are here to guide you, offering clear, practical advice to help you choose the right training for your career or technical needs. 

Business transformation
Technical training for your team

Want to advance your team’s technical expertise? Our tailored IT training programmes combine expert instruction with practical, hands-on live labs for an immersive learning experience. Speak with one of our development consultants to design a solution that fits your business needs.

Quote request

Please complete the form to ensure your quote is accurate and we will contact you soon.

Page {{ step }} of 2

Back Next